โœฆ Synopsis


In this paper, the effects of magnetic field, viscous dissipation and heat generation on natural convection flow of an incompressible, viscous and electrically conducting fluid along a vertical flat plate in the presence of conduction are investigated. Numerical solutions for the governing momentum and energy equations are given. A discussion is provided for the effects of magnetic parameter, viscous dissipation parameter and heat generation parameter on two-dimensional flow. Detailed analysis of the velocity profile, temperature distribution, skin friction, rate of heat transfer and the surface temperature distribution are shown graphically.
